Father Frédéric Janssoone Museum

The museum of Father Frederic tells the life of this Franciscan, born in France in 1838 and died in Canada in 1916.Visitors will learn, through various works of art, this witness of the "Miracle of the eyes" at Notre-Dame-du-Cap Shrine, which he led for 14 years, and to appreciate this tireless hiker going to the meet people to help them discover the life of Jesus.Frederick was beatified by Pope John Paul II on September 25, 1988. While the Canadian Church hopes for his canonization soon, a visit to the museum will introduce you to a loving man who was loved as much in Quebec where he lived 30 years as in the Holy Land where he worked for 12 years.
